Lady Jays win ‘battle of the birds’ PDF Print E-mail

The Ripley-Union-Lewis-Huntington Lady Jays continued to dominate the hardwood Monday night, venturing to Felicity-Franklin High School to claim an 83-41 victory over the Lady Cardinals.

“We haven’t played for 14 days, so I thought we would be a little rusty. But the girls came out and played fairly well,” said Ripley girls basketball coach Chris Coleman after Monday’s win.
The Lady Jays have shown steady improvement since a dazzling start to the 2008-2009 season, and watching his team soar to a 6-1 overall record has been a pleasant surprise for Coleman in his first year of coaching varsity girls basketball at Ripley.
“Honestly, I didn’t expect to be 6-1 at this time,” said Coleman. “I didn’t really know (at the beginning of the season) how good we would be or how good anybody else would be. We talk all of the time about the effort. I can put up with a few turnovers and mistakes like that, but if they don’t play hard we’re going to have problems. So far I’ve had no problems with that this season. They’ve went out and played hard every game.”
Backed by solid play all around, the Lady Jays jumped to a 37-11 lead in the first quarter and never looked back in Monday’s win at Felicity, expanding their lead to 55-22 in the second frame and 74-30 by the end of the third quarter.
Ripley’s junior guard Meagan Kirschner set the nets aflame in the first frame, firing in three shots from beyond the arc and a few two-point field goals. Kirschner kept up the pace to finish with 20 points, 12 of which came from three-pointers.
While Kirschner worked her magic from the outside, Ripley’s senior forward Brigett Spradling dominated in the paint. Spradling battled her way for for five field goals and connected on three-of-three attempts from the charity stripe for 13 first quarter points. She finished the night with 19 points.
Ripley junior Melissa Mitchell also got off to a blazing start, knocking down a three-pointer, four field goals from inside the arc and a free throw to rack up 12 points in the first quarter. Mitchell finished the night with 14 points.
Leading the way in scoring for the Lady Cardinals was Marisa Stutz, who finished the night with 15 points.
The Lady Jays are back home Jan. 12 to take on West Union.
